Default "Cold Water Survival" Class at GI JOES

On December 6th & 20th, there will be a "COLD WATER SURVIVAL FOR FISHERMEN" workshop held at GI Joes at Hayden Meadows store. It starts at noon at the store with a 2 hours class sessions and an in water session at the 42nd street boat ramp. You will be supplied a 60 page manual "STAYING ALIVE", and will have the opportunity to be "in water" in the lastest styles of drysuits and survival wear. There is a $25.00 fee, which is redeemable on any purchase of "ROCKIT WEAR" at GI JOES. You must register at 800-247-8070 as class size is limited to 15 students. See you there!

These sort of classes are invaluable. When you jump in that cold water you really realize just how much of a difference the right gear makes. Also lets you know just how well your gear is not working as well. Better to find out then, as appose to when it is time to really need it.
